AP-7 crash kills four after armed robbery. Credit: Area de Seguridad Malaga, FB
In the early morning hours of Thursday, a robbery in Malaga left four people dead including a Police Officer.
The robbery happened in the Teatinos neighborhood of Malaga. After the crime the suspects fled from the scene of the crime in a vehicle, and entered the AP-7 in the opposite direction. Around 5:30am, the pursuit ended with a head-on crash near Torremolinos.
Three of those killed were in the fleeing car. The fourth person was a policeman aged 48 who had just completed his night shift. He was on his way home, and not part of the police operation. The four people involved were all killed in the collision.
The scene was flooded with emergency services, including firefighters from the Central station, Carretera de Cadiz Station, and Churriana station. To reach the victims, firefighters had to cut through the wreckage. Local police removed the driver of one of the cars before the fire spread. However, the man died later from his injuries.
The AP-7’s right lane was closed as emergency crews cleared the area. Traffic was disrupted for several hours.
The community was shocked by this tragic incident, which claimed the life an off-duty police officer and resulted in the death of three suspects. The local police continue their investigation in order to learn more about the robbery, and the events that led to the accident.
